Florida Conservative Gov. Ron DeSantis approached state administrators to cause super durable existing punishments for organizations that to require all representatives get the Coronavirus inoculation, his most recent move to abridge pandemic relief endeavors.

The proposition would expand endlessly gauges DeSantis endorsed in 2021 that made Florida the primary state in the country to undermine organizations with fines assuming they expected specialists to get the Coronavirus immunization. Those actions set DeSantis and Florida in opposition to the national government over President Joe Biden’s endeavors to get the country’s labor force immunized – a deadlock that aided lift the conservative lead representative’s notoriety among preservationists.

Presently, as DeSantis considers running for president, he is reinstigating that fight.

This time, DeSantis has energized incredulity of Coronavirus immunizations through and through, marking out a situation far to one side of his top expected opponent for the GOP selection, previous President Donald Trump, who keeps on counting the improvement of the immunizations as one of his organization’s main achievements.

“They were off-base about lockdowns,” DeSantis said Tuesday. “They were off-base about veil orders. They were off-base about school terminations. They were off-base about mRNA shots. They were off-base about vax travel papers and immunization orders.”

DeSantis needs to make super durable regulations passed in November 2021 after he called an extraordinary meeting because of the Biden organization’s government immunization command. Those actions, planned to terminate toward the finish of June, remembered disallowances for cover necessities in schools and government and restricted immunizations as a condition to travel.

DeSantis had approached officials to boycott antibody orders inside and out and cause corrective punishments for organizations that didn’t go along and took steps to pull state assurances against Coronavirus related organizations to any organization that followed Biden’s command. In any case, the conservative controlled council wouldn’t go that far. All things considered, the bill that wound up right in front of DeSantis said organizations could require immunization as a state of business on the off chance that laborers are permitted to quit through a clinical or strict exception, confirmation of normal resistance or by submitting to customary testing for Coronavirus.

It’s not satisfactory if DeSantis could expand the current limits on immunization necessities or on the other hand on the off chance that he is proposing new regulation that would prohibit any business from making antibodies a state of work.

As well as proposing extremely durable forbiddances on severe veil and immunization orders, DeSantis additionally needs to keep specialists from losing their clinical permit assuming they stake out places that go against clinical agreement. During Tuesday’s occasion in Panama City Ocean side, DeSantis invited to the stage a neighborhood dermatologist who has spread unverified Coronavirus schemes on Twitter.

“We need to have our clinical experts, especially our doctors, be safeguarded with the opportunity to have the option to talk reality,” DeSantis said.

Following Tuesday’s declaration, state House Minority Pioneer Fentrice Driskell, a Tampa liberal, referred to DeSantis as “the main seller of a risky message from the counter vax foundation.”

“It is a phony philosophy with genuine outcomes – 84,000 or more dead Floridians and then some,” Driskell said. “Veils work, the CDC has demonstrated that. The mRNA antibodies work.”

DeSantis’ later suspicion of immunizations is an inversion of his endeavors in mid 2021, when his organization worked forcefully to make shots accessible to seniors and the lead representative flaunted about the state’s speed at conveying the immunization.

“Florida Leads the Country in Immunizations for A long time 65+ with Seniors First Methodology,” said a January 2021 official statement from his office.

At a certain point, DeSantis showed up on Fox News close by a 100-year-old The Second Great War veteran getting a portion in real time. At a question and answer session in July 2021, DeSantis conveyed a full-throated sponsorship of the immunization’s viability against the Coronavirus infection.

“Assuming that you are inoculated, completely immunized, the opportunity of you getting genuinely sick or biting the dust from Coronavirus is really zero,” he said at that point. “These antibodies are saving lives. They are diminishing mortality.”

In any case, as DeSantis put his focus on an expected confrontation with Trump for the GOP designation in 2024, his public help for the immunization started to wind down. He would not say in the event that he had gotten a sponsor shot – a position Trump called “gutless” in a 2022 meeting – and he has made Florida an exception in its way to deal with the immunization lately. Under DeSantis, Florida turned into the main state to advise against immunizing kids and the state Branch of Wellbeing has likewise deterred men under 40 from getting the mRNA Coronavirus antibody due to worries about secondary effects.

Instances of myocarditis and pericarditis, aggravation of the heart and heart lining, are intriguing after mRNA antibodies, in spite of the fact that they are bound to happen among young fellows. The gamble of heart irritation is far more prominent from Coronavirus than from inoculation.

DeSantis in December likewise effectively campaigned the Florida High Court to empanel a fabulous jury to examine the turn of events, dispersion and advancement of the immunization.
